Mamelodi Sundowns have booked a spot in the MTN8 semi-final with a dominant win 4-0 over Richards Bay FC in the quarter-final at the Lucas Moripe Stadium in Atteridgeville on Sunday.
Kabo Yellow found the back of the net courtesy of a brace from Iqraam Rayners, a strike by Siyabonga Mabena, and Simphiwe Mcinekaโs own goal.
The Brazilians kicked off the season with a home fixture against Richards Bay in the cup competition. But they were without their key players, Lucas Ribeiro Costa, Peter Shalulile, and Khuliso Mudau.
The absence of the key trio is fuelling the rumours linking the stars with an exit in the current transfer window. Ribeiro and Shalulile are linked to Fluminense and Esperance, respectively, while Mudau is reportedly deadlocked in negotiations with Sundowns for a new deal.
In the last fixture of the weekend in the MTN8, the Tshwane giants had a bright start to the match, creating most scoring chances in the opening minutes.
Sundowns broke the deadlock in the 10th minute with a goal from Iqraam Rayners through a header from a corner kick.
The Chloorkop-based side continued their dominance against Richards Bay, searching for a superior lead before the half-time break.
RICHARDS BAY CAPTAIN SIMPHIWE MCINEKA SCORES AN OWN GOAL

Sundowns extended their lead on the stroke of half-time with an own goal from Richards Bay captain Simphiwe Mcikena.
The reigning Betway Premiership champions went into the break with a comfortable two-goal lead, having one foot in the semi-final.
With the KZN side having it all to do in the second-half, Sundowns maintained their dominance and troubled the opponents in defence.
Former Stellenbosch FC star, Rayners, bagged his brace in the 54th minute to give his side a 3-0 lead. In the 76th minute, Siyabonga Mabena put the final nail in Richards Bay’s coffin after scoring the fourth goal.
Sundowns claimed the impressive 4-0 victory against Richards Bay to join Orlando Pirates, Sekhukhune United, and Stellenbosch in the last four of the MTN8.
